Income in Barton
Income Overview in Barton
Per Capita Income in Barton is $27,096, while median incomes of families and households are $71,042 and $51,625 respectively.
Characteristic | Number | Measure |
Per Capita Income | 606 | $27,096 |
Median Family Income | 153 | $71,042 |
Mean Family Income | 153 | $80,442 |
Median Household Income | 211 | $51,625 |
Mean Household Income | 211 | $69,210 |
Income Deficit | 153 | $0 |
Wage / Income Gap (%) | 606 | 5.52% |
Wage / Income Gap ($) | 606 | 94.48¢ per $1 |
Gini / Inequality Index | 606 | 0.37 |
Earnings by Sex in Barton
Average Earnings in Barton are $34,464, $36,250 for men and $34,250 for women, a difference of 5.5%.
Sex | Number | Average Earnings |
Male | 144 (64.6%) | $36,250 |
Female | 79 (35.4%) | $34,250 |
Total | 223 (100.0%) | $34,464 |
